摘要: Rust语言圣经:Github,GitBook Rustt,RusttT 翻译小组的官方仓库,这里有国外优秀的技术文章、学习教程、新闻资讯的高质量翻译。 Rust语言周刊,每周五发布,精选过去一周的技术文章、业界新闻、开源项目和 Rust 语言动态 rust-by-practice,Learning 阅读全文
posted @ 2024-01-02 15:17 RioTian 阅读(554) 评论(0) 推荐(0) 编辑
该文被密码保护。 阅读全文
posted @ 2021-04-19 18:52 RioTian 阅读(3) 评论(0) 推荐(0) 编辑
摘要: 在论文和博客的写作中,经常会用到Latex的语法来书写数学公式,一份详细的数学符号对照表必不可少,本文重写了部分 Markdown 公式指导手册 。 在线Latex公式编辑器 -1.求和积分的上下标位置 \sum\nolimits_{j=1}^{M} 上下标位于求和符号的水平右端, \sum\lim 阅读全文
posted @ 2021-03-25 21:21 RioTian 阅读(5153) 评论(4) 推荐(3) 编辑
摘要: 设立本专栏的初衷在于,我意识到我学习过的很多算法,一段时间不使用就会被我遗忘,于是决定把学习这些算法的过程记录下来,也同时分享给其他有需要的人。 本专栏默认读者会使用基本的C++语言且掌握基本的贪心、搜索、动态规划思想(部分文章也会补充PythonJava 代码) 当前文章记录数:90 阅读全文
posted @ 2020-11-06 22:49 RioTian 阅读(2889) 评论(15) 推荐(2) 编辑
摘要: 沢の河城工務店 _ 关于本站 学识较浅,杂记为主,废话偏多 看心情可能写点技术,或者写点生活 基于 cnblog 和 Simple-Memory 主题进行些许魔改 大图片加速基于 jsDelivr 全球 CDN 背景图片来自 Pixiv _ 关于我 会点代码,懂点电脑 在阿卡林省出生和长大,爱好广泛 阅读全文
posted @ 2020-02-19 10:20 RioTian 阅读(3008) 评论(0) 推荐(1) 编辑
摘要: 这两天我发现用 GitHub 的时候,push 不了代码了,不停地出如下的问题: remote: Support for password authentication was removed on August 13, 2021. Please use a personal access toke 阅读全文
posted @ 2025-02-10 13:16 RioTian 阅读(29) 评论(0) 推荐(0) 编辑
摘要: 序 有种情况我们经常会遇到:某个工作中的项目需要包含并使用另一个项目。 也许是第三方库,或者你独立开发的,用于多个父项目的库。 现在问题来了:你想要把它们当做两个独立的项目,同时又想在一个项目中使用另一个。 Git 通过子模块来解决这个问题。 子模块允许你将一个 Git 仓库作为另一个 Git 仓库 阅读全文
posted @ 2025-02-10 13:01 RioTian 阅读(261) 评论(0) 推荐(0) 编辑
摘要: 序 每个人都会积累一套自己习惯使用的 App。如果平时习惯使用 Time Machine 备份,那么在重装系统时,直接用它还原倒是一个不错的办法,不必再手动安装一个个 App。但是有些时候,我们可能想要一个更加「干净」的新系统,此时就需要依次手动安装。这显然不是个高效、省心的方法,可能还需要一个个回 阅读全文
posted @ 2025-02-10 10:17 RioTian 阅读(45) 评论(0) 推荐(0) 编辑
摘要: IP地址校验 // 验证IP有效性 function isValidIP(ip) { var reg = /^(\d{1,2}|1\d\d|2[0-4]\d|25[0-5])\.(\d{1,2}|1\d\d|2[0-4]\d|25[0-5])\.(\d{1,2}|1\d\d|2[0-4]\d|25[ 阅读全文
posted @ 2025-01-08 17:08 RioTian 阅读(42) 评论(0) 推荐(0) 编辑
摘要: 问题背景 刚开始在 Mac 使用 QT Creator 运行项目时会发现每次 Run 程序都出现一个新的任务进程,而非类似 Windows 环境下是先 stop 之前的进程再创建。 那么如何每次run后,就关闭上一次的进程,而重新拉起新进程呢? 解决方案 阅读全文
posted @ 2024-12-12 12:40 RioTian 阅读(22) 评论(0) 推荐(0) 编辑
摘要: 一、准备 确保 HomeBrew 存在 以下命令即可安装 HomeBrew export HOMEBREW_BREW_GIT_REMOTE="https://mirrors.ustc.edu.cn/brew.git" export HOMEBREW_CORE_GIT_REMOTE="https:// 阅读全文
posted @ 2024-11-09 10:15 RioTian 阅读(229) 评论(0) 推荐(0) 编辑
摘要: 参考链接:Here # first step ➜ brew install libpq ==> Downloading https://mirrors.ustc.edu.cn/homebrew-bottles/api/formula.jws.json ==> Downloading https:// 阅读全文
posted @ 2024-11-03 15:16 RioTian 阅读(31) 评论(0) 推荐(0) 编辑
摘要: here 阅读全文
posted @ 2024-08-23 10:44 RioTian 阅读(85) 评论(0) 推荐(0) 编辑
摘要: 背景: 工作中遇到 QT/C++ 调用我的 Python 代码,并且想要一键打包,这里我根据参考的以及个人实践的结果来简单实现一下。 开发环境: Win10, QT Creator 13.0.1, Python 3.9.10 (非 Anaconda 虚拟环境) 一、简单 QT 调用 Python 程 阅读全文
posted @ 2024-07-05 15:01 RioTian 阅读(2681) 评论(0) 推荐(0) 编辑
摘要: 鉴于Qt官方IDE太过难用,VSCode+各种插件功能强大,遂采用VSCode来写Qt项目; 本博客在 Windows 平台进行指导操作,Mac、Linux 平台配置方式类似,学习其本质就可。 前置准备 VSCode,最新版本即可 本地 Qt 环境,版本随意,本文主要针对较老版本使用Qmake构建系 阅读全文
posted @ 2024-07-03 10:22 RioTian 阅读(4863) 评论(0) 推荐(0) 编辑
摘要: 一、Nvm nvm 是一款 Node.js 版本管理工具,允许用户通过命令行快速安装、切换和管理不同的 Node.js 版本。 nvm 只适用于 macOS 和 Linux 用户的项目,如果是 Windows 用户,可以使用 nvm-windows 、nodist或 nvs 替换。 安装方式 mac 阅读全文
posted @ 2024-07-01 20:20 RioTian 阅读(160) 评论(0) 推荐(0) 编辑
摘要: 我最近想要做一些 C++ 的项目,在正式开始之前,我需要先搭建环境,也是大概花了一个下午,简单了解了一下现在 C++ 项目都是怎么构建的。 目前比较主流的两种包管理器:conan 和 vcpkg,我都试用了一下,个人感觉 vcpkg 的兼容性更好一些,应该可以帮我避不少坑,所以最终选择了使用 Vcp 阅读全文
posted @ 2024-06-12 10:34 RioTian 阅读(2889) 评论(0) 推荐(0) 编辑
摘要: 一、下载安装QT的在线下载器 可以在 QT 官网下载开源的安装包(需要登陆) 或者在各大大学的镜像站中下,比如:mirrors.nju.edu.cn (可选)解压出下载的压缩包,拿到 qt-unified-windows-x64-online.exe/dmg/run 本体 在终端中,输入 ./包名 阅读全文
posted @ 2024-06-07 14:56 RioTian 阅读(3104) 评论(0) 推荐(0) 编辑
摘要: Net-SNMP 5.9.4 build 产物: Download Click Here 一、本机环境 OS: Win10 企业版19045 平台架构:X86_64 软件版本 Visual Studio 2019 (nmake 环境, 必须) OpenSSL: v3.3.0 perl: v5.26. 阅读全文
posted @ 2024-06-05 10:23 RioTian 阅读(1947) 评论(0) 推荐(0) 编辑
摘要: 今天发现 QT 以文本方式 (QIODevice::Text) 写入二进制 0x0A 会出现问题,写入的是一个字节(实际应该是两个字节),结果在 Zed 上看, 显示是2个字节。 明显每个0x0A前都多了个0x0D,导致我的bin文件全部都错位了 期望的效果应该是 原来按照字节流的形式输出文本时,o 阅读全文
posted @ 2024-05-27 16:56 RioTian 阅读(49) 评论(0) 推荐(0) 编辑
点击右上角即可分享
微信分享提示